Abstract :
Cubic-C3N4 nanoparticles were synthesized in CNx/TiNx multilayer films by a nitrogen ion beam sputtering in situ titanium and graphite targets alternatively. The CN bonding states within the CNx layers, the morphologies and structure of compounds in the films have been investigated by X-ray photoelectron spectroscopy (XPS), transmission electron microscopy (TEM) and X-ray diffraction (XRD), respectively. Two types of bonding states, Nsp2C and Nsp3C, exist predominantly in the CNx layer, and crystalline particles with sizes of 10–60 nm were observed in the CNx layer of the films. Their diffraction data can be assigned to the cubic-C3N4 structure.
